GRDP Growth Hampered by Construction Slump
Gyeonggi and Seoul Up, Incheon Down in the Seoul Metropolitan Area
Amid the ongoing slump in the construction industry, real Gross Regional Domestic Product (GRDP) in the second quarter saw only a slight increase. Not only did the Honam region, which was hit hard by the downturn in construction, experience negative growth, but the Southeast and Chungcheong regions also recorded negative growth.

According to the "Provisional Real Gross Regional Domestic Product for the Second Quarter of 2025" released by Statistics Korea on the 26th, among the nation's five major regions, only the Seoul Metropolitan Area (up 1.6%) and the Daegyeong region (up 0.1%) saw an increase in GRDP compared to the same period last year in the second quarter. The Honam region (down 2.0%), Southeast region (down 1.0%), and Chungcheong region (down 0.4%) all saw declines. Nationwide, GRDP increased by 0.4%.
In the Seoul Metropolitan Area, GRDP increased in industries such as services (up 1.8%) and mining and manufacturing (up 4.5%), but fell in construction (down 9.5%). In the Daegyeong region, mining and manufacturing (up 4.4%) and other industries including agriculture, forestry, and fisheries (up 0.7%) showed growth. In contrast, the Honam region saw declines in construction (down 15.6%) and mining and manufacturing (down 1.5%).
An official from Statistics Korea stated, "The construction industry continues to decline," adding, "Manufacturing has improved slightly thanks to robust exports of memory semiconductors and ships." The official further noted, "Service sector production has also improved slightly, driven by growth in financial and insurance services as well as information and communications."
By region, the Seoul Metropolitan Area saw an increase in GRDP due to higher production in Gyeonggi Province (up 2.7%) and Seoul (up 1.2%), although Incheon (down 1.6%) experienced a decline. In the Daegyeong region, GRDP increased in North Gyeongsang Province (up 1.9%) but decreased in Daegu (down 3.2%). In the Honam region, GRDP fell in South Jeolla Province (down 3.2%), North Jeolla Province (down 0.9%), and Gwangju (down 0.9%).
